Explore different areas 

To experience all that London has to offer when the sun goes down, why not explore new areas that you may not have been to before? Stray from the usual tourist areas and see what you can find. Various areas of London have their own atmosphere and the crowd they attract. For example, Soho is well known for vibrant bars and clubs, whereas Camden is known for its alternative scene. Or you could head to Shoreditch to experience trendy pubs, bars, and underground venues.

Enjoy live music 

There’s no better place to see your favourite band or artist than the capital. London has a vibrant music scene and some of the most recognisable venues in the country. Before you go, why not check out the listings and see if you can catch one of your favourite artists, or experience something new when you’re in the city? Check out O2 Arena, Brixton Academy, or the Roundhouse for more established artists. If an intimate vibe is what you’re looking for, Jazz Café and the Underworld are two smaller venues that might be more your thing. 

Rooftop bars 

There’s no better way to see the bright lights of London than to relax and enjoy a drink at one of the many rooftop bars. These luxurious venues with stunning views of the city skyline offer a range of delicious drinks that you can enjoy whilst watching the world go by below you. Rooftop bars like Sky Garden and the Queen of Hoxton are both incredibly popular – be sure to factor them into your visit for an unforgettable experience.
